Navigating the Complexities of International Supplier Relationships
Establishing and building strong relationships with international suppliers can be a challenging task. Cultural differences can complicate communication, while varying regulations can create unforeseen roadblocks. Furthermore, global sources coordinating logistics across borders requires meticulous planning and resourcefulness.
To successfully navigate these complexities, businesses must implement robust strategies that resolve potential challenges. This entails clear dialogue, thorough research, and a commitment to cultivate trust-based partnerships.
- Recognizing the cultural nuances of your supplier partners can significantly enhance communication and partnership.
- Legal frameworks may differ significantly across countries, requiring careful review and compliance.
Reducing Risks in a Globalized Sourcing Environment
In today's interconnected global marketplace, firms are increasingly leveraging international supply chains to optimize their operations and bottom line. However, this movement towards internationalization also presents a unique set of threats. Manufacturers may face issues such as volatile economies, economic shocks, and interferences in the supply chain.
To effectively mitigate these potential hazards, it is critical for companies to implement a robust risk management. This involves performing thorough due diligence of potential suppliers, establishing clear lines of communication, and creating contingency plans to respond to unforeseen events. Moreover, businesses should foster strong connections with their suppliers based on trust to facilitate collaboration and collective resilience.

Navigating the Evolving World of Sourcing
Global sourcing is dynamically adapting in response to technological advancements, shifting consumer demands, and geopolitical shifts. This dynamic landscape presents both challenges and possibilities for businesses seeking to optimize their supply chains. One of the most noticeable trends is the increasing adoption of digital technologies such as artificial intelligence, blockchain, and cloud computing to enhance transparency, optimization, and risk management throughout the sourcing process. Furthermore, there's a growing emphasis on sustainability, with businesses increasingly prioritizing suppliers who adhere to stringent environmental and social standards.
- Organizations are increasingly leveraging data analytics to forecast demand, identify potential disruptions, and manage risks associated with global sourcing.
- Automation is transforming the procurement process, enhancing tasks such as supplier selection, contract negotiation, and order fulfillment.
- Partnerships between businesses, suppliers, and stakeholders are becoming essential to ensure agility, resilience, and shared value creation in the global sourcing ecosystem.
As these trends continue to influence the future of global sourcing, businesses that embrace innovation will be best positioned for success in an increasingly complex world.
